Python3基础语法--循环控制
Python中的循环语句有 for 和 while,Python循环语句的控制结构图如下所示:
while 循环
while语句的一般形式:
while 判断条件: 语句
具体执行流程如下:
同样需要注意冒号和缩进。另外,在 Python 中没有 do..while 循环。
例子1:
#!/usr/bin/env python3#1~100求和 n = 100 sum = 0counter = 1while counter <= n: sum = sum + counter counter += 1 print("1 到 %d 之和为: %d" % (n,sum))
输出为:
1 到 100 之和为: 5050
无限循环
我们可以通过设置条件表达式永远不为 false 来实现无限循环。
#!/usr/bin/python3 var = 1while var == 1 : # 表达式永远为 true num = int(input("输入一个数字 :")) print ("你输入的数字是: